Haradinaj hits Kurti: The cheater wants this deal back.

Kosovo Prime Minister Albin Kurti, and Serbia's president, Aleksandar Vuciq, have accepted the European Union's invitation on 18 August to hold the new round of talks. On the eve of this meeting, former Kosovo Prime Minister Ramush Haradinaj, now deputy Ramush Haradinaj, as commonly calls Kurtin “misleading”, has said he wants agreement “for failing to strike with Serbia, under a name as the agreement of good relations, which is going back”.
According to Haradinaj, full security for Kosovo is achieved by accelerating NATO membership.
His full post:
Dear citizens,
We have an interest in final agreement on mutual recognition of Kosovo, Serbia.
The fraud is wanting agreement on non-attack with Serbia, under a name as a good relations agreement, which is going back.
Full security for Kosovo is achieved by speeding up NATO membership.
